Desk Report: Recently a delegation of BGMEA led by President Faruque Hassan visited the headquarters of the world’s largest fashion group, Inditex, in Spain where they were greeted by CEO of Inditex Óscar García Maceiras.
Chief Operation Officer Carlos Crespo along with Chief Communication Officer Raúl Estradera also welcomed the delegation which included BGMEA Directors Tanvir Ahmed and Abdullah Hil Rakib along with Director of Giant Group Shameen Hassan Tithi.
The meeting was lively and enlightening where the BGMEA delegation was given an overview of the business operations of Inditex,
its business model, supply chain management, future plans while the BGMEA President shared the current and future priorities of Bangladesh’s RMG industry, especially increasingly attention to shifting to high-end non-cotton products.
He also pointed out the industry’s emphasis on product diversification, innovation and technological upgradation. BGMEA President Faruque Hassan urged Inditex to strengthen its partnership with their Bangladeshi suppliers in enhancing capabilities in manufacturing valued-added garments. The BGMEA delegation expressed thanks to Inditex for the warm hospitality shown during their visit.
